What is Hydrochlorothiazide, Benazepril Hydrochloride?
Zinadiur combines hydrochlorothiazide and benazepril hydrochloride to support blood pressure management. This oral medication is prescribed for hypertension and related cardiovascular conditions. It combines a diuretic with an ACE inhibitor for balanced blood pressure control. Suitable for adults under medical supervision.
What is Hydrochlorothiazide, Benazepril Hydrochloride used for?
Zinadiur is commonly used to treat high blood pressure (hypertension) in adults. It combines two active ingredients to help lower blood pressure by reducing fluid retention and relaxing blood vessels. This medication is often prescribed when a single therapy is insufficient. It may also be used in patients with certain heart conditions as directed by a healthcare provider.
